Section 1. Overview
Expense Reporting and Tracking made easy
The Expense Report Tracking module is useful for quickly tracking and routing your expense reports throughout an organization. Reports are automatically submitted to an employees' supervisor and routed to the accounting department for payment.

Section 3. Manage Approvers Module Tool
This module tool allows you to select the group of individuals that are possible approvers for a submitted expense report. This is done by role an you can have more than one role selected. This option is in lieu of sending an expense report to a direct supervisor.
A. Selecting and Modifying Approvers
1. Click Module Tools; 2. Click Expense Reports; 3. Click Manage Approvers
4. Click on the role you wish to select 5. Click Add
6. Click Save
Please make sure to create the roles you wish to select in
advance of configuring this setting.

Section 4. My Expense Report Island
An Expense report can be created by any portal user using the My Expense Report Island. This island is used to create, edit, submit, and review your expense reports.
The option to select a Send to is only available if the Portal Administrator has set the Module Property of RequireSendToDirectSupervisor to false and the property of
LimitForwardUsersList must have at least one Portal Role ID.
A. Creating an Expense Report
1. Click Actions;
2. Click Create a New Expense Report; 3. (Optional) Select a to Send to person; 4. Enter the Purpose of the Report; 5. Enter the Account Number; 6. Select the Expense From date; 7. Select the Expense To date; 8. Click Next.
B. Adding a Regular Item
After creating an expense report, a person can then add a Regular Item as an expense. A Regular Item is an expense that is not mileage that reimbursement will occur.
1. Click Add Regular Item; 2. Select the Date;
3. Enter the vendor Paid To; 4. Enter the Amount;
5. (Optional) Select the G/L Account; 6. (Optional) Enter the Cost Area; 7. Indicate if a receipt is available; 8. Enter a Description;
9. Click Save.
The options to select a G/L and type a Cost Number will only be available if the Portal Administrator set them to show. The Portal Administrator can also set these to be required.
If you choose ‘I have a receipt for this item and want to upload it now’ you will be able to click a browse button and then attach an electronic version of the receipt.
C. Adding a Mileage Item
A Mileage Item is used anytime a person will be reimbursed for driving. The rate is calculated by DollarsPerMileRate property set by the Portal Administrator in Module Tools.
1. Click Add Mileage Item; 2. Select the Date;
3. Enter the number of Miles traveled; 4. (Optional) Select the G/L Account; 5. (Optional) Enter the Cost Area; 6. Indicate if a receipt is available; 7. Enter a Description;
8. Click Save.
D. Adding a Pre-Paid Item
A Pre-Paid Item is used when money is issued and then subtracted from the expense reimbursement. 1. Click Add Pre-Paid Item;
2. Select the Date;
3. Enter the vendor Paid To; 4. Enter the Amount;
5. (Optional) Select the G/L Account; 6. (Optional) Enter the Cost Number; 7. Indicate if a receipt is available; 8. Enter a Description;
9. Click Save.
After entering your Items, if you click the Savebutton, you will be able to edit the report later. If you click the Send button, it will be sent on for approval and will not be able to be edited unless the approval person declines the report.

G. Editing the Report Details
A person can edit the Purpose of the Report, Account Number and the date range that was entered during the report’s creation before the report is sent out for approval.
1. Click Edit Report Details
2. Edit Purpose;
3. Edit Account Number
4. Edit Date Range
5. Click OK.
E. Adding a Corp Card Item
A Corp Card Item is used anytime a person wants to show their corporate credit card expenses that will not be reimbursed.
1. Click Add Corp Card Item; 2. Select the Date;
3. Enter Corp Card Number; 4. Enter the vendor Paid To; 5. Enter the Amount;
6. (Optional) Select the G/L Account; 7. (Optional) Enter the Cost Number; 8. Indicate if a receipt is available; 9. Enter a Description;
10. Click Save.
F. Adding a Cash Advance Item
A Cash Advance item is used anytime a person wants to show an expense that was paid for using a cash advance that will not be reimbursed.
1. Click Add Cash Advance; 2. Select the Date;
3. Enter the vendor Paid To; 4. Enter the Amount;
5. (Optional) Select the G/L Account; 6. (Optional) Enter the Cost Number; 7. Indicate if a receipt is available; 8. Enter a Description;
H. Editing an Item
Once an Items have been added to an expense report, as long as the report is not Sent, the item can be edited.
1. Select the drop down for the item you wish to edit; 2. Click Edit;
3. Edit the information; 4. Click Save.
Section 5. Approve Expense Report Island
The Approve Expense Report Island is used to approve, forward, or decline a Sent expense report.
A. Approving an Expense Report
Approving an expense Report will send it to be paid.
1. Select the dropdown for the report you wish to Approve; 2. Select Approve;
3. Type in Comments (optional); 4. Click OK;
B. Forwarding an Expense Report
Forward an expense Report will send it to a another person so they may review it. Forwarding can be done repeatedly to obtain a multi-tiered approval process.
1. Select the dropdown for the report you wish to Forward; 2. Select Forward;
3. Type in Comments (optional);
4. Choose a name from the drop-down list; 5. Click OK
8
Expense Reports v4.10
C. Declining an Expense Report
Declining an expense Report will send it back to the creator of the expense report. 1. Select the dropdown for the report you wish to Decline;
2. Click Decline; 3. Type in Comments
(optional); 4. Click OK

Section 6. Pay Expense Report Island
The Pay Expense Report Island is used to mark expense reports as paid, decline expense reports, or to export data into a csv format.
A. Marking an Expense Report as Paid
1. Select the dropdown for the report you wish to Pay; 2. Click Pay;
3. Type in Comments (optional); 4. Click OK.
B. Declining an Expense Report
If you decline an expense report, it will be returned to the creator. 1. Select the dropdown for the report you wish to Decline;
2. Click Decline;
3. Type in Comments (optional); 4. Click OK.
C. Exporting Expense Report Data
It is possible to export expense report data into a csv file for other uses. 1. Click Export;
2. Choose a date range; 3. Choose What to Export
